Noun [English]

Forms: govisons [plural]
Head templates: {{en-noun}} govison (plural govisons)
  1. (archaic, Northern England) Alternative spelling of gorbuson Tags: Northern-England, alt-of, alternative, archaic Alternative form of: gorbuson
